admin
2020-05-20 98b1a0affd69bbe63223c21fdd2c404e8bedfccb
fanli/src/main/java/com/yeshi/fanli/entity/bus/msg/UserMsgUnReadNum.java
@@ -2,20 +2,47 @@
import java.util.Date;
import org.yeshi.utils.mybatis.Column;
import org.yeshi.utils.mybatis.Table;
import com.google.gson.annotations.Expose;
import com.yeshi.fanli.entity.bus.user.UserInfo;
/*
 * 用户消息已读状态存储
 */
@Table("yeshi_ec_msg_read_state")
public class UserMsgUnReadNum {
   @Column(name = "mrs_id")
   private Long id;
   private Integer typeOrder;// 订单消息未读数
   private Integer typeMoney;// 资金消息未读数
   private Integer typeAccount;// 账户消息未读数
   private Integer typeInvite;// 邀请消息未读数
   private Integer typeScore;// 积分消息未读数
   @Column(name = "mrs_uid")
   private UserInfo user;
   @Expose
   @Column(name = "mrs_type_order")
   private Integer typeOrder;// 订单消息未读数
   @Expose
   @Column(name = "mrs_type_money")
   private Integer typeMoney;// 资金消息未读数
   @Expose
   @Column(name = "mrs_type_account")
   private Integer typeAccount;// 账户消息未读数
   @Expose
   @Column(name = "mrs_type_invite")
   private Integer typeInvite;// 邀请消息未读数
   @Expose
   @Column(name = "mrs_type_score")
   private Integer typeScore;// 积分消息未读数
   @Expose
   @Column(name = "mrs_type_system")
   private Integer typeSystem;// 系统消息未读数
   @Expose
   @Column(name = "mrs_type_other")
   private Integer typeOther;// 其他消息
   @Column(name = "mrs_type_guanxuan_read_time")
   private Date guanXuanReadTime;// 官宣任务阅读时间
   @Column(name = "mrs_create_time")
   private Date createTime;
   @Column(name = "mrs_update_time")
   private Date updateTime;
   public Long getId() {
@@ -42,6 +69,14 @@
      this.typeMoney = typeMoney;
   }
   public Integer getTypeSystem() {
      return typeSystem;
   }
   public void setTypeSystem(Integer typeSystem) {
      this.typeSystem = typeSystem;
   }
   public Integer getTypeAccount() {
      return typeAccount;
   }
@@ -53,6 +88,8 @@
   public Integer getTypeInvite() {
      return typeInvite;
   }
   public void setTypeInvite(Integer typeInvite) {
      this.typeInvite = typeInvite;
@@ -74,6 +111,14 @@
      this.user = user;
   }
   public Integer getTypeOther() {
      return typeOther;
   }
   public void setTypeOther(Integer typeOther) {
      this.typeOther = typeOther;
   }
   public Date getCreateTime() {
      return createTime;
   }
@@ -90,4 +135,13 @@
      this.updateTime = updateTime;
   }
   public Date getGuanXuanReadTime() {
      return guanXuanReadTime;
   }
   public void setGuanXuanReadTime(Date guanXuanReadTime) {
      this.guanXuanReadTime = guanXuanReadTime;
   }
}